Ralph Dale Earnhardt Jr. (born October 10, 1974) is an American stock car racing driver. He competes occasionally in the NASCAR Xfinity Series, driving the No. 88 Chevrolet Camaro for his team JR Motorsports.

Jun 12, 2021 · On lap 199, Earnhardt Jr., who led just six laps all day, pulled behind leader Joe Nemechek, slightly nudged his bumper, passed on the inside, and held on to capture his first victory in NASCAR. The moment was made that much more special as Dale Earnhardt Sr. was on the headset coaching his son to his first win.
